On 18 May 2006 at 19:35, Marcus Meissner wrote:

 On Thu, May 18, 2006 at 08:31:55PM +0300, Andras Mantia wrote:
  On Thursday 18 May 2006 20:31, Marcus Meissner wrote:
   Also, if you now install a package it will check if there is a
   security update and retrieve and install the fixed package instead.
  
  I was too quick as I have a 3rd question as well: does it retrieve the 
  full package from the update mirror or it installs the package from the 
  medium and gets the update?
 
 It will fetch the full update.

if the update is longer than the original package, or what?
Are we back to pre-(delta-RPM)? Or ist the delta-RPM dead anyway?

I am having the trouble with configuring of iSCSI initiator under OpenSUSE 
10.1.
At the connection phase of a iSCSI target using YaST, it always fails with the 
following messege; Error While Connection iscsid.
The dmesg output calls it a kernel bug. it is attached, with the most relevant 
section directy below.
